Students explore health care careers

Middle school students participating in the Big Sisters program at the Edwards Middle School in Charlestown visited the MGH for a career awareness day June 6. Their day started with a tour of the hospital — which included a trip to the helipad — followed by a question and answer session with Patricia Scott, RN, of Ellison 17. The girls also explored the Emergency Department with Alasdair Conn, MD, chief of MGH Emergency Services, as their guide. The day concluded with a visit to the MGH Public Affairs Office, where the students learned about careers in media relations and internal communications.
